This climbing center has 150 climbing faces, to be climbed with or without ropes. Instructions for rope climbing are available for $5. The atmosphere is mellow and people of all ages will feel comfortable. Kid friendly. Hours are great for travelers with wiggly, energy filled kids after a long day of sightseeing.…
